BUCKWHEAT & BANANA PANCAKES

Ingredients (serves 4-6, 1 serve=2-3 pancakes)

  • ¾ cup spelt flour
  • 3/4 cup buckwheat flour
  • 2 1/2 good te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 heaped teaspoon cinnamon
  • 2 mashed bananas
  • 2 eggs
  • 3/4 cup milk (maybe a little extra to get the ideal pancake mix consistency)

  1. Sift the flours, cinnamon and baking powder into a bowl and mix.
  2. Mash bananas with whisked egg and milk.
  3. Add to dry mix and mix to combine.
  4. Let the mix sit for a few minutes
  5. Heat a teaspoon of coconut oil and a teaspoon of ghee or butter in a pan
  6. Add batter into the pan, cook and flip!!!
  7. Add more oil between batches when the pan is dry.
  8. The coconut oil and ghee together produce a gorgeous crispy golden edge on the pancake that is divine!
  9. Serve with Greek yoghurt, berries, a drizzle of maple syrup (a drizzle - not a lot!!) and a sprinkle of birdseed mix if you like.
